1. "Maximizing Your Betting Strategy: Tips and Tricks to Increase Your Winnings"

Betting on sports or any other events can be both exciting and profitable, but it can also be a risky endeavor if you're not careful. To increase your chances of winning and minimize your losses, it's important to have a solid betting strategy in place. Here are some tips and tricks to help you maximize your betting strategy and increase your winnings:

1. Do Your Homework: Before placing any bets, take the time to research the teams, players, and events you're interested in betting on. Look at their past performances, current form, injury reports, and any other relevant factors that could affect the outcome of the event.

2. Set a Budget: It's important to set a budget for your betting activities and stick to it. Don't bet more than you can afford to lose, and never chase your losses by betting more than you planned.

3. Shop Around for the Best Odds: Different betting sites and bookmakers offer different odds for the same events, so it pays to shop around and find the best value for your bets.

4. Bet on Value: Look for opportunities where the odds offered by the bookmaker are higher than the true probability of the event occurring. This is known as "betting on value" and can be a profitable strategy in the long run.

5. Use a Staking Plan: A staking plan is a method of managing your betting bankroll to maximize your profits and minimize your losses. There are many different staking plans you can use, such as the Kelly Criterion, but the key is to find one that suits your betting style and stick to it.

By following these tips and tricks, you can increase your chances of winning and make the most of your betting activities. Remember, betting should be a fun and enjoyable pastime, so always gamble responsibly and within your means.

4. "Managing Your Bankroll: How to Bet Responsibly and Protect Your Funds"

When it comes to betting, managing your bankroll is crucial to ensuring that you bet responsibly and protect your funds. It's important to set a budget for yourself and stick to it, rather than getting carried away in the excitement of the moment.

One approach to bankroll management is the "unit" system, where you determine a set amount of money to bet with per unit. For example, if your bankroll is $1,000 and you decide that each unit will be $50, then you have 20 units to work with. This approach allows you to control your bets and avoid the temptation to bet larger amounts when on a winning streak.

Another key aspect of responsible betting is understanding the odds and making informed decisions. Don't just bet on a team or player because they're your favorite or have a good reputation. Do your research and analyze the statistics to make the most informed bets possible.

It's also important to set limits for yourself, both in terms of your budget and the amount of time you spend betting. Don't chase your losses by continuously increasing your bets in an attempt to recoup your losses. Instead, take a break and come back to betting with a clear head.

Overall, betting can be a fun and exciting activity, but it's important to approach it with responsibility and caution. By managing your bankroll, making informed decisions, and setting limits for yourself, you can enjoy betting without putting your funds at risk.
